Our carbon fiber wheels are manufactured using a core technology that combines molding and foaming processes.
Each wheel is precisely formed from multiple layers of prepreg carbon fiber cloth under specific temperature and high pressure, ensuring the fiber orientation aligns with mechanical loads to achieve the perfect balance of strength and lightweight.
The surface finish can be provided in high-gloss, matte, or unique weave textures as shown, meeting diverse aesthetic needs from track racing to street display.

1.Core Upgrades for Your Product
By customizing our carbon fiber wheels, your product (such as high-end vehicles or modification kits) will gain significant multi-dimensional enhancements.
| Upgrade Dimension | Specific Benefits & Data | Value for End-Users |
| Extreme Lightweighting | 35%-50% lighter than forged aluminum wheels of the same class, significantly reducing unsprung mass. | Enhances acceleration, braking, and handling response for a more agile and direct driving experience. |
| Performance Leap | Improves acceleration response, shortens braking distance, and enhances steering precision and cornering stability. | Endows the vehicle with superior handling limits and driving confidence. |
| Energy Efficiency Optimization | Reduced rotational inertia can indirectly help lower overall vehicle energy consumption, contributing to improved efficiency under comprehensive driving conditions. | Provides additional efficiency benefits for high-performance electric or fuel vehicles. |
| Aesthetics & Value | Customizable unique carbon fiber textures and diverse designs (e.g., 3-spoke, 5-spoke, multi-spoke hollow) make it a visual focal point. | Greatly enhances product recognition, sense of technology, and high-end custom attributes, boosting brand appeal. |
